int
main(int argc, char *argv[])
{
struct stat sb;
ino_t ino;
int dirty;
union dinode *dp;
struct fstab *dt;
char *map, *mntpt;
int ch, mode, mntflags;
int i, ret, anydirskipped, bflag = 0, Tflag = 0, honorlevel = 1;
int just_estimate = 0;
ino_t maxino;
char *tmsg;
spcl.c_date = _time_to_time64(time(NULL));
tsize = 0; /* Default later, based on 'c' option for cart tapes */
dumpdates = _PATH_DUMPDATES;
popenout = NULL;
tape = NULL;
temp = _PATH_DTMP;
if (TP_BSIZE / DEV_BSIZE == 0 || TP_BSIZE % DEV_BSIZE != 0)
quit("TP_BSIZE must be a multiple of DEV_BSIZE\n");
level = 0;
rsync_friendly = 0;
if (argc < 2)
usage();
obsolete(&argc, &argv);
while ((ch = getopt(argc, argv,
"0123456789aB:b:C:cD:d:f:h:LnP:RrSs:T:uWw")) != -1)
switch (ch) {
/* dump level */
case '0': case '1': case '2': case '3': case '4':
case '5': case '6': case '7': case '8': case '9':
level = 10 * level + ch - '0';
break;
case 'a': /* `auto-size', Write to EOM. */
unlimited = 1;
break;
case 'B': /* blocks per output file */
blocksperfile = numarg("number of blocks per file",
1L, 0L);
break;
case 'b': /* blocks per tape write */
ntrec = numarg("number of blocks per write",
1L, 1000L);
break;
case 'C':
cachesize = numarg("cachesize", 0, 0) * 1024 * 1024;
break;
case 'c': /* Tape is cart. not 9-track */
cartridge = 1;
break;
case 'D':
dumpdates = optarg;
break;
case 'd': /* density, in bits per inch */
density = numarg("density", 10L, 327670L) / 10;
if (density >= 625 && !bflag)
ntrec = HIGHDENSITYTREC;
break;
case 'f': /* output file */
if (popenout != NULL)
errx(X_STARTUP, "You cannot use the P and f "
"flags together.\n");
tape = optarg;
break;
case 'h':
honorlevel = numarg("honor level", 0L, 10L);
break;
case 'L':
snapdump = 1;
break;
case 'n': /* notify operators */
notify = 1;
break;
case 'P':
if (tape != NULL)
errx(X_STARTUP, "You cannot use the P and f "
"flags together.\n");
popenout = optarg;
break;
case 'r': /* store slightly less data to be friendly to rsync */
if (rsync_friendly < 1)
rsync_friendly = 1;
break;
case 'R': /* store even less data to be friendlier to rsync */
if (rsync_friendly < 2)
rsync_friendly = 2;
break;
case 'S': /* exit after estimating # of tapes */
just_estimate = 1;
break;
case 's': /* tape size, feet */
tsize = numarg("tape size", 1L, 0L) * 12 * 10;
break;
case 'T': /* time of last dump */
spcl.c_ddate = unctime(optarg);
if (spcl.c_ddate < 0) {
(void)fprintf(stderr, "bad time \"%s\"\n",
optarg);
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
Tflag = 1;
lastlevel = -1;
break;
case 'u': /* update /etc/dumpdates */
uflag = 1;
break;
case 'W': /* what to do */
case 'w':
lastdump(ch);
exit(X_FINOK); /* do nothing else */
default:
usage();
}
argc -= optind;
argv += optind;
if (argc < 1) {
(void)fprintf(stderr, "Must specify disk or file system\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
disk = *argv++;
argc--;
if (argc >= 1) {
(void)fprintf(stderr, "Unknown arguments to dump:");
while (argc--)
(void)fprintf(stderr, " %s", *argv++);
(void)fprintf(stderr, "\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
if (rsync_friendly && (level > 0)) {
(void)fprintf(stderr, "%s %s\n", "rsync friendly options",
"can be used only with level 0 dumps.");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
if (Tflag && uflag) {
(void)fprintf(stderr,
"You cannot use the T and u flags together.\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
if (popenout) {
tape = "child pipeline process";
} else if (tape == NULL && (tape = getenv("TAPE")) == NULL)
tape = _PATH_DEFTAPE;
if (strcmp(tape, "-") == 0) {
pipeout++;
tape = "standard output";
}
if (blocksperfile)
blocksperfile = rounddown(blocksperfile, ntrec);
else if (!unlimited) {
/*
* Determine how to default tape size and density
*
* density tape size
* 9-track 1600 bpi (160 bytes/.1") 2300 ft.
* 9-track 6250 bpi (625 bytes/.1") 2300 ft.
* cartridge 8000 bpi (100 bytes/.1") 1700 ft.
* (450*4 - slop)
* hilit19 hits again: "
*/
if (density == 0)
density = cartridge ? 100 : 160;
if (tsize == 0)
tsize = cartridge ? 1700L*120L : 2300L*120L;
}
if (strchr(tape, ':')) {
host = tape;
tape = strchr(host, ':');
*tape++ = '\0';
#ifdef RDUMP
if (strchr(tape, '\n')) {
(void)fprintf(stderr, "invalid characters in tape\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
if (rmthost(host) == 0)
exit(X_STARTUP);
#else
(void)fprintf(stderr, "remote dump not enabled\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
#endif
}
(void)setuid(getuid()); /* rmthost() is the only reason to be setuid */
if (signal(SIGHUP,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GHUP, sig);
if (signal(SIGTRAP,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GTRAP, sig);
if (signal(SIGFPE,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GFPE, sig);
if (signal(SIGBUS,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GBUS, sig);
if (signal(SIGSEGV,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GSEGV, sig);
if (signal(SIGTERM, SIG_IGN) != S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GTERM, sig);
if (signal(SIGINT, interrupt) == SIG_IGN)
signal(SIGINT, SIG_IGN);
dump_getfstab(); /* /etc/fstab snarfed */
/*
* disk can be either the full special file name,
* the suffix of the special file name,
* the special name missing the leading '/',
* the file system name with or without the leading '/'.
*/
dt = fstabsearch(disk);
if (dt != NULL) {
disk = rawname(dt->fs_spec);
if (disk == NULL)
errx(X_STARTUP, "%s: unknown file system", dt->fs_spec);
(void)strncpy(spcl.c_dev, dt->fs_spec, NAMELEN);
(void)strncpy(spcl.c_filesys, dt->fs_file, NAMELEN);
} else {
(void)strncpy(spcl.c_dev, disk, NAMELEN);
(void)strncpy(spcl.c_filesys, "an unlisted file system",
NAMELEN);
}
spcl.c_dev[NAMELEN-1]='\0';
spcl.c_filesys[NAMELEN-1]='\0';
if ((mntpt = getmntpt(disk, &mntflags)) != NULL) {
if (mntflags & MNT_RDONLY) {
if (snapdump != 0) {
msg("WARNING: %s\n",
"-L ignored for read-only filesystem.");
snapdump = 0;
}
} else if (snapdump == 0) {
msg("WARNING: %s\n",
"should use -L when dumping live read-write "
"filesystems!");
} else {
char snapname[BUFSIZ], snapcmd[BUFSIZ];
snprintf(snapname, sizeof snapname, "%s/.snap", mntpt);
if ((stat(snapname, &sb) < 0) || !S_ISDIR(sb.st_mode)) {
msg("WARNING: %s %s\n",
"-L requested but snapshot location",
snapname);
msg(" %s: %s\n",
"is not a directory",
"dump downgraded, -L ignored");
snapdump = 0;
} else {
snprintf(snapname, sizeof snapname,
"%s/.snap/dump_snapshot", mntpt);
snprintf(snapcmd, sizeof snapcmd, "%s %s %s",
_PATH_MKSNAP_FFS, mntpt, snapname);
unlink(snapname);
if (system(snapcmd) != 0)
errx(X_STARTUP, "Cannot create %s: %s\n",
snapname, strerror(errno));
if ((diskfd = open(snapname, O_RDONLY)) < 0) {
unlink(snapname);
errx(X_STARTUP, "Cannot open %s: %s\n",
snapname, strerror(errno));
}
unlink(snapname);
if (fstat(diskfd, &sb) != 0)
err(X_STARTUP, "%s: stat", snapname);
spcl.c_date = _time_to_time64(sb.st_mtime);
}
}
} else if (snapdump != 0) {
msg("WARNING: Cannot use -L on an unmounted filesystem.\n");
snapdump = 0;
}
if (snapdump == 0) {
if ((diskfd = open(disk, O_RDONLY)) < 0)
err(X_STARTUP, "Cannot open %s", disk);
if (fstat(diskfd, &sb) != 0)
err(X_STARTUP, "%s: stat", disk);
if (S_ISDIR(sb.st_mode))
errx(X_STARTUP, "%s: unknown file system", disk);
}
(void)strcpy(spcl.c_label, "none");
(void)gethostname(spcl.c_host, NAMELEN);
spcl.c_level = level;
spcl.c_type = TS_TAPE;
if (rsync_friendly) {
/* don't store real dump times */
spcl.c_date = 0;
spcl.c_ddate = 0;
}
if (spcl.c_date == 0) {
tmsg = "the epoch\n";
} else {
time_t t = _time64_to_time(spcl.c_date);
tmsg = ctime(&t);
}
msg("Date of this level %d dump: %s", level, tmsg);
if (!Tflag && (!rsync_friendly))
getdumptime(); /* /etc/dumpdates snarfed */
if (spcl.c_ddate == 0) {
tmsg = "the epoch\n";
} else {
time_t t = _time64_to_time(spcl.c_ddate);
tmsg = ctime(&t);
}
if (lastlevel < 0)
msg("Date of last (level unknown) dump: %s", tmsg);
else
msg("Date of last level %d dump: %s", lastlevel, tmsg);
msg("Dumping %s%s ", snapdump ? "snapshot of ": "", disk);
if (dt != NULL)
msgtail("(%s) ", dt->fs_file);
if (host)
msgtail("to %s on host %s\n", tape, host);
else
msgtail("to %s\n", tape);
sync();
if ((ret = sbget(diskfd, &sblock, -1)) != 0) {
switch (ret) {
case ENOENT:
warn("Cannot find file system superblock");
return (1);
default:
warn("Unable to read file system superblock");
return (1);
}
}
dev_bsize = sblock->fs_fsize / fsbtodb(sblock, 1);
dev_bshift = ffs(dev_bsize) - 1;
if (dev_bsize != (1 << dev_bshift))
quit("dev_bsize (%ld) is not a power of 2", dev_bsize);
tp_bshift = ffs(TP_BSIZE) - 1;
if (TP_BSIZE != (1 << tp_bshift))
quit("TP_BSIZE (%d) is not a power of 2", TP_BSIZE);
maxino = sblock->fs_ipg * sblock->fs_ncg;
mapsize = roundup(howmany(maxino, CHAR_BIT), TP_BSIZE);
usedinomap = (char *)calloc((unsigned) mapsize, sizeof(char));
dumpdirmap = (char *)calloc((unsigned) mapsize, sizeof(char));
dumpinomap = (char *)calloc((unsigned) mapsize, sizeof(char));
tapesize = 3 * (howmany(mapsize * sizeof(char), TP_BSIZE) + 1);
nonodump = spcl.c_level < honorlevel;
passno = 1;
setproctitle("%s: pass 1: regular files", disk);
msg("mapping (Pass I) [regular files]\n");
anydirskipped = mapfiles(maxino, &tapesize);
passno = 2;
setproctitle("%s: pass 2: directories", disk);
msg("mapping (Pass II) [directories]\n");
while (anydirskipped) {
anydirskipped = mapdirs(maxino, &tapesize);
}
if (pipeout || unlimited) {
tapesize += 10; /* 10 trailer blocks */
msg("estimated %ld tape blocks.\n", tapesize);
} else {
double fetapes;
if (blocksperfile)
fetapes = (double) tapesize / blocksperfile;
else if (cartridge) {
/* Estimate number of tapes, assuming streaming stops at
the end of each block written, and not in mid-block.
Assume no erroneous blocks; this can be compensated
for with an artificially low tape size. */
fetapes =
( (double) tapesize /* blocks */
* TP_BSIZE /* bytes/block */
* (1.0/density) /* 0.1" / byte " */
+
(double) tapesize /* blocks */
* (1.0/ntrec) /* streaming-stops per block */
* 15.48 /* 0.1" / streaming-stop " */
) * (1.0 / tsize ); /* tape / 0.1" " */
} else {
/* Estimate number of tapes, for old fashioned 9-track
tape */
int tenthsperirg = (density == 625) ? 3 : 7;
fetapes =
( (double) tapesize /* blocks */
* TP_BSIZE /* bytes / block */
* (1.0/density) /* 0.1" / byte " */
+
(double) tapesize /* blocks */
* (1.0/ntrec) /* IRG's / block */
* tenthsperirg /* 0.1" / IRG " */
) * (1.0 / tsize ); /* tape / 0.1" " */
}
etapes = fetapes; /* truncating assignment */
etapes++;
/* count the dumped inodes map on each additional tape */
tapesize += (etapes - 1) *
(howmany(mapsize * sizeof(char), TP_BSIZE) + 1);
tapesize += etapes + 10; /* headers + 10 trailer blks */
msg("estimated %ld tape blocks on %3.2f tape(s).\n",
tapesize, fetapes);
}
/*
* If the user only wants an estimate of the number of
* tapes, exit now.
*/
if (just_estimate)
exit(0);
/*
* Allocate tape buffer.
*/
if (!alloctape())
quit(
"can't allocate tape buffers - try a smaller blocking factor.\n");
startnewtape(1);
(void)time((time_t *)&(tstart_writing));
dumpmap(usedinomap, TS_CLRI, maxino - 1);
passno = 3;
setproctitle("%s: pass 3: directories", disk);
msg("dumping (Pass III) [directories]\n");
dirty = 0; /* XXX just to get gcc to shut up */
for (map = dumpdirmap, ino = 1; ino < maxino; ino++) {
if (((ino - 1) % CHAR_BIT) == 0) /* map is offset by 1 */
dirty = *map++;
else
dirty >>= 1;
if ((dirty & 1) == 0)
continue;
/*
* Skip directory inodes deleted and maybe reallocated
*/
dp = getino(ino, &mode);
if (mode != IFDIR)
continue;
(void)dumpino(dp, ino);
}
passno = 4;
setproctitle("%s: pass 4: regular files", disk);
msg("dumping (Pass IV) [regular files]\n");
for (map = dumpinomap, ino = 1; ino < maxino; ino++) {
if (((ino - 1) % CHAR_BIT) == 0) /* map is offset by 1 */
dirty = *map++;
else
dirty >>= 1;
if ((dirty & 1) == 0)
continue;
/*
* Skip inodes deleted and reallocated as directories.
*/
dp = getino(ino, &mode);
if (mode == IFDIR)
continue;
(void)dumpino(dp, ino);
}
(void)time((time_t *)&(tend_writing));
spcl.c_type = TS_END;
for (i = 0; i < ntrec; i++)
writeheader(maxino - 1);
if (pipeout)
msg("DUMP: %jd tape blocks\n", (intmax_t)spcl.c_tapea);
else
msg("DUMP: %jd tape blocks on %d volume%s\n",
(intmax_t)spcl.c_tapea, spcl.c_volume,
(spcl.c_volume == 1) ? "" : "s");
/* report dump performance, avoid division through zero */
if (tend_writing - tstart_writing == 0)
msg("finished in less than a second\n");
else
msg("finished in %jd seconds, throughput %jd KBytes/sec\n",
(intmax_t)tend_writing - tstart_writing,
(intmax_t)(spcl.c_tapea /
(tend_writing - tstart_writing)));
putdumptime();
trewind();
broadcast("DUMP IS DONE!\a\a\n");
msg("DUMP IS DONE\n");
Exit(X_FINOK);
/* NOTREACHED */
}
static void
usage(void)
{
fprintf(stderr,
"usage: dump [-0123456789acLnSu] [-B records] [-b blocksize] [-C cachesize]\n"
" [-D dumpdates] [-d density] [-f file | -P pipecommand] [-h level]\n"
" [-s feet] [-T date] filesystem\n"
" dump -W | -w\n");
exit(X_STARTUP);
}
/*
* Check to see if a disk is currently mounted.
*/
static char *
getmntpt(char *name, int *mntflagsp)
{
long mntsize, i;
struct statfs *mntbuf;
mntsize = getmntinfo(&mntbuf, MNT_NOWAIT);
for (i = 0; i < mntsize; i++) {
if (!strcmp(mntbuf[i].f_mntfromname, name)) {
*mntflagsp = mntbuf[i].f_flags;
return (mntbuf[i].f_mntonname);
}
}
return (0);
}
/*
* Pick up a numeric argument. It must be nonnegative and in the given
* range (except that a vmax of 0 means unlimited).
*/
static long
numarg(const char *meaning, long vmin, long vmax)
{
char *p;
long val;
val = strtol(optarg, &p, 10);
if (*p)
errx(1, "illegal %s -- %s", meaning, optarg);
if (val < vmin || (vmax && val > vmax))
errx(1, "%s must be between %ld and %ld", meaning, vmin, vmax);
return (val);
}
void
sig(int signo)
{
switch(signo) {
case SIGALRM:
case SIGBUS:
case SIGFPE:
case SIGHUP:
case SIGTERM:
case SIGTRAP:
if (pipeout)
quit("Signal on pipe: cannot recover\n");
msg("Rewriting attempted as response to unknown signal.\n");
(void)fflush(stderr);
(void)fflush(stdout);
close_rewind();
exit(X_REWRITE);
/* NOTREACHED */
case SIGSEGV:
msg("SIGSEGV: ABORTING!\n");
(void)signal(SIGSEGV, SIG_DFL);
(void)kill(0, SIGSEGV);
/* NOTREACHED */
}
}
char *
rawname(char *cp)
{
struct stat sb;
/*
* Ensure that the device passed in is a raw device.
*/
if (stat(cp, &sb) == 0 && (sb.st_mode & S_IFMT) == S_IFCHR)
return (cp);
/*
* Since there's only one device type now, we can't construct any
* better name, so we have to return NULL.
*/
return (NULL);
}
/*
* obsolete --
* Change set of key letters and ordered arguments into something
* getopt(3) will like.
*/
static void
obsolete(int *argcp, char **argvp[])
{
int argc, flags;
char *ap, **argv, *flagsp, **nargv, *p;
/* Setup. */
argv = *argvp;
argc = *argcp;
/*
* Return if no arguments or first argument has leading
* dash or slash.
*/
ap = argv[1];
if (argc == 1 || *ap == '-' || *ap == '/')
return;
/* Allocate space for new arguments. */
if ((*argvp = nargv = malloc((argc + 1) * sizeof(char *))) == NULL ||
(p = flagsp = malloc(strlen(ap) + 2)) == NULL)
err(1, NULL);
*nargv++ = *argv;
argv += 2;
for (flags = 0; *ap; ++ap) {
switch (*ap) {
case 'B':
case 'b':
case 'd':
case 'f':
case 'D':
case 'C':
case 'h':
case 's':
case 'T':
if (*argv == NULL) {
warnx("option requires an argument -- %c", *ap);
usage();
}
if ((nargv[0] = malloc(strlen(*argv) + 2 + 1)) == NULL)
err(1, NULL);
nargv[0][0] = '-';
nargv[0][1] = *ap;
(void)strcpy(&nargv[0][2], *argv);
++argv;
++nargv;
break;
default:
if (!flags) {
*p++ = '-';
flags = 1;
}
*p++ = *ap;
break;
}
}
/* Terminate flags. */
if (flags) {
*p = '\0';
*nargv++ = flagsp;
} else
free(flagsp);
/* Copy remaining arguments. */
while ((*nargv++ = *argv++));
/* Update argument count. */
*argcp = nargv - *argvp - 1;
}
